While the majority of chemicals in beauty products present little or zero risk, some are associated with significant health conditions, including neurological harm and cancer. Chemicals in cosmetics enter the body through inhalation, the skin, and ingestion, and pose similar risks as food chemicals, per this site.

Contaminants and chemicals linked to cancer can be found in food and a lot of other ordinary products. Yet, no classification of consumer products is susceptible to less government oversight than cosmetics, including SEPHORA - SCLEAN FOND DE TEINT PUR PEAU ECLATANTE/SCLEAN CLEAN GLOWING SKIN FOUNDATION. Though many of the chemicals and contaminants in cosmetics and personal care products likely present very little risk, exposure to a few has been linked to worrying health disorders, such as cancer.
